insert the bead onto the hook
insert hook in vise
lay a base of red thread
slide bead onto the thread base
wrap thread dam on both sides of the bead to prevent the bead from sliding on the hook
whip finish and cut thread
apply head cement, epoxy or one of the new uv cure glues to hold bead in place

The hook you are using and the bead you are using (as shown), will most likely cause the hook to travel hook spear up, changing the the center of gravity of the hook. This is not a bad thing, with the offset bead near the hooks eye, you just created a jig hook for along the stream bed, with less chance of hooking into bottom debris.
